Output 53f5270b81adb586e9bb4eb2def3546d2eeb0b9b3e7af6a2e764dcf9482f330a:27

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 d51be81f18a124090241754b20ffef826d215d96
address
tb1q65d7s8cc5yjqjqjpw49jpll0sfkjzhvk64scn2
transaction
53f5270b81adb586e9bb4eb2def3546d2eeb0b9b3e7af6a2e764dcf9482f330a